As an Operations Analyst you will be trusted to support Sales Operations for Alcon's Custom-Pak®, ophthalmology procedural packs customized for each practice, surgeon, and case. You will be responsible for driving positive Custom-Pak® experiences for both internal and external partners by owning and streamlining various procedural pack management tasks, proactively troubleshooting supply disruptions, and demonstrating an “Ownership & Accountability” mentality that fosters clear, effective communication from end (planning) to end (execution). Additionally, you will support onboarding for new Custom-Pak® customers, maintain a database with site preferences and contacts, and generate of revenue generating recommendations for sales representatives.

In this role, a typical day will include:

Proactively manage Custom-Pak® supply by flagging forecasting concerns, coordinating with Sales & Operations Planning (S&OP) to monitor production, and planning for any imminent back orders.Provide Custom-Pak® order support for Customer Service by validating and troubleshooting/resolving active backorders.Ensure timely forecast adjustments by S&OP partnersOwn “Post-mortem” resolution support by of ensuring accurate credits / rebills for any pack-related issues (e.g., back orders, temporary deviations, complaints, etc.).Assist with console transition planning by supporting Equipment Specialists and Account ManagersFacilitate Custom-Pak® customer onboarding and education by reviewing contractual commitments, managing data collection through surveys, and maintaining site preferences and contacts.Support with management of temporary deviations, complaints, and some quality-related processes (e.g., Market Actions).

WHAT YOU'LL BRING TO ALCON:

Bachelor’s Degree3-5 years in similar role (operations / supply chain or sales support), preferably in the pharmaceuticals / medical industryBilingual preferred - Fluent in French and EnglishMix of both planning (i.e., analysis) and execution (i.e., implementation involving multiple collaborators) skills is criticalExperience with surgical products (ophthalmology preferred)Experience with contract administration and/or RFP / tenders is a plusTravel required: Up to 20%
